Walks on a building top
blank

In the few free time remaining after the prisoner’s routin upon returning to the camp, so-called ajrim (literally: “airing”) was allowed, meaning a walk on the top of the toilet room, where roll call was done, too. This was also the freest area for prisoners as they could converse without any possibility for spies to capture their exchanges, as often happened in sleeping rooms.
